Maintenance Controller

Endeavor Air is a wholly-owned subsidiary of Delta Air Lines, operating regional jets across North America. The Maintenance Controller provides technical oversight for aircraft repairs, coordinates maintenance schedules, and ensures compliance with regulatory requirements to maintain safe and airworthy aircraft.

Responsibilities

Responsible for timely, economical repair of aircraft using approved procedures
Ensures proper use of the MEL (Minimum Equipment List) by authorizing MEL deferrals and managing these items for timely closure
Coordinates with the Operations Control Center the flow of aircraft scheduled to maintenance bases and modifies the daily maintenance schedule in response to unscheduled maintenance events
Make decisions concerning the course of action required to ensure safe, airworthy aircraft in accordance with regulatory requirements
Support the Maintenance Department with troubleshooting and repairs at a variety of locations on an infrequent/ special needs basis
Ensures notification of management personnel in event of accident, incident, or irregular operation
Establish and maintain a working relationship with maintenance personnel
